| Description of the problem | My back breaks (pad and rotors0 need replacing at 35,000 miles. Noise started and made appt. For two days later. Auto master where i purchased the care said i was lucky i got 35k out of them, they have seen them go around 22k. I have never had breaks go on a vehicle at 35k. I have read many other people complaining about this problem on their crvs. Replacement cost from dealer is outrageous. And the dealership could have cared less that i only got 35k out of the breaks.
